The 2025 Nature paper is genuinely important: it reported that lithium replacement using lithium orotate, a salt with reduced amyloid binding, prevented pathological changes and memory loss in Alzheimer's mouse models and in ageing wild-type mice. Those were mouse experiments. The human evidence at supplement doses amounts to brain-imaging pharmacokinetics, observational data, and one small open trial — no randomized trial has tested 5 mg lithium orotate for cognition, mood or aging. The randomized human lithium data that do exist used psychiatric-adjacent doses, roughly 25 to 40 times what a capsule contains.
Lithium orotate is a salt of the trace element lithium and orotic acid, sold as a low-dose dietary supplement that typically provides only a few milligrams of elemental lithium per serving—far below the doses of lithium carbonate (roughly 150-1,200 mg) used as a prescription mood stabilizer. Lithium occurs naturally in drinking water, grains and vegetables and is ingested in variable trace amounts through the diet. At the cellular level, lithium inhibits the enzymes glycogen synthase kinase-3β (GSK-3β) and inositol monophosphatase, actions linked to increased neurotrophic signaling, autophagy and reduced phosphorylation of tau protein.

The most firmly established human benefit of lithium is a reduction in suicide and all-cause mortality among people with mood disorders, demonstrated in meta-analyses of randomized trials, while small trials and their meta-analyses suggest that subtherapeutic or 'microdose' lithium may slow cognitive decline in mild cognitive impairment and Alzheimer's disease. Ecological and cohort studies link higher natural lithium in drinking water to lower rates of dementia and suicide, and low-dose lithium extends lifespan in model organisms, but these findings are inconsistent—some null, nonlinear or potentially confounded. Imaging studies confirm that supplement-level lithium doses measurably reach the human brain, and a landmark 2025 study found brain lithium reduced in mild cognitive impairment and showed lithium orotate reversing Alzheimer's-like pathology—but its interventional arm was in mice, not a clinical trial, and experts caution against self-treating before human trials are done. Whether the orotate salt is meaningfully different from other lithium forms is still debated, high-dose lithium carries real toxicity, and no randomized trial has tested 5 mg lithium orotate for cognition, mood or aging. We are not recommending this one. The mouse paper is excellent science and the reasonable response to excellent mouse science is to fund the human trial, not to start dosing. If you already take lithium for a psychiatric indication, this is a conversation for your prescriber and not a supplement decision. If your interest is brain health, the interventions with human outcome evidence are blood-pressure control, hearing correction, exercise and sleep — and the first of those is measurable at home for under a hundred dollars.
